Mental Hospital and Institutional Workers Union

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Established as the National Asylum Workers Union in 1910 by Lancashire Asylum attendandts.

George Gibson General secretary 1912 - 1947

In 1916 lost its membership in Southern Ireland to the Irish Mental hospital Workers Union

In 1931 changed its name to the Mental Hospital and Institutional Workers Union

The union had by 1946, when it amalgamated to form the Confederation of Health Service Employees, COHSE secured a very high membership amongst mental hospital staff, including the vast majority of mental hospital nurses
